The style of play thing, I think that's interesting because it's one of the first ones we get thrown in our face on forums etc, but I have some serious doubts about its influence.
Ultimately I don't think the playing style matters much to the casual goer - the mums and dads who go because it's an occasional bit of fun and little Bruce or Sheila play for the Dragons etc. etc.... I understand that one of the points of the playing style claim, is the number of goals, but tbh, to me at least, outside of derby wins, I think the most exciting games are the close ones and then it doesn't really matter whether it is us or them who look the most likely to score, the main point is that you're on the edge of your seat for the whole game.
Some of the most boring and frustrating games that I have attended, have been the Brisbane games that we were always going to lose, in spite of the claims about playing style.. The ones where you can see that 90th minute goal coming throughout the whole game (HOW MANY F****** TIMES!?)
It is for the same reason that I found several of the loses this season, incredibly boring... It's not so much that we were playing an uninteresting style, more that we were playing poorly altogether and it was obvious that we would get smashed.

For mine, I still think marketing is a primary driver... There's a real sense of pride around the Mariners but I think they're also taken for granted a bit... People happily mention them as their team, but don't necessarily go to the games. I'm not sure how to grab them, except for persistently advertising and maintaining the presence that is there now. Certainly, threatening to take them away just works the other way around. I too maintain that, if they hadn't been going on about moving the team, I think we would have had a bumper season, in spite of how poorly we played at the beginning.
